About This Book

Heroic firefighter Robert J. Doyle is back, still struggling with his inner demons, the result of an incident in wartorn Lebanon, when he ordered the destruction of a complete village. As he walked through the carnage, Doyle vowed one day to pay for the loss of innocent lives.

Doyle, believes with each life he helps save; he makes a payment on his debt. While Doyle responds to his community’s calls for help, he ignores his own needs. To counteract flashbacks brought on by burnout, Doyle uses alcohol to keep going.

A Vanishing Breed centers on Doyle’s continuing struggle to find inner peace, and his on-again off-again relationships, but also examines the question of what compels all volunteers to respond. Doyle’s inner demons provoke him to action, but the men with whom he serves make no less a sacrifice. They answer every call, day or night, sacrifice time, and risk their lives in service to their communities.
